RARE Shimano MTB Shoes Sh-m122b SPD UK
spd mtb shoes Gold White Black Red Blue Beige Grey Price Rose Orange Purple Green Yellow Cyan Bordeaux pink Indigo Brown Silver
Product reviews:
Haley
2025-12-22iphone 11 Pro Max
Cycling Shoes Men MTB Bike Shoes SPD spd mtb shoes
spd mtb shoes
Murphy
2025-12-17iphone 11
Shimano ME501 SPD MTB Bike Shoes Blue spd mtb shoes